NOBLESVILLE, Ind. (June 10, 2014) -- Nicholas Grubnich fired a 3-under 69 to take the first round lead at the 2014 Indiana State Amateur at Purgatory Golf Club.
Grubnich, who plays at Crown Point, holds a one-shot advantage over junior Johnny Watts entering Round 2.
"I started off with a few early birdies this morning,” Grubnich told the Indiana Golf Association. "My ball striking was on point today and I hit a lot of really solid shots.”
Grubnich is a rising senior at Indiana University.
Seven players in total broke par and five players are within two shots of the lead after firing 1-under-par 71s today. Those players are Quentyn Carpenter of Bourbon, David Hildebrand of Carmel, David Mills of Evansville, Justin Tereshko of Madison, and Andrew Varner of Gas City.
